Cannot See Files on Shared CD-ROM Drives with Corel SCSI

SYMPTOMS
After connecting to a shared CD-ROM drive from a remote Microsoft Windows
for Workgroups workstation, your computer cannot access any files.
CAUSE
Corel Technical Support has confirmed this to be a problem with the Corel
version of CD-ROM extensions (CORELCDX.COM) prior to version 2.0.
RESOLUTION
You can work around this problem by using one of the following methods:
- Upgrade to CORELCDX.COM version 2.0.
-or-
- Use MSCDEX.EXE version 2.21 or later.
